What is Xenical 120mg?
Xenical is the brand name for the active ingredient Orlistat. It is a potent, particular, and long-acting inhibitor of gastrointestinal lipases. Unlike lots of historic weight-loss drugs that acted on the main anxious system to suppress hunger, Xenical works in your area within the digestion tract.

The 120mg dosage is the standard clinical strength used to manage substantial obesity. In Germany, this medication is categorized as a prescription-only drug (verschreibungspflichtig), making sure that people only use it under the direct supervision of a doctor.
Mechanism of Action: How it Functions
The science behind Xenical is simple yet reliable. The medication targets the enzymes called lipases, which are accountable for breaking down dietary fats (triglycerides) into smaller fatty acids that the body can soak up.

When an individual takes a [Xenical ohne Rezept kaufen](http://139.196.103.114:18084/xenical-pills-for-sale6065) 120mg capsule with a meal, the Orlistat connects to these enzymes, avoiding them from functioning. As an outcome:

Germany is understood for its rigid pharmaceutical guidelines managed by the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(Bundesinstitut für Arzneimittel und Medizinprodukte or BfArM).
Prescription Requirements
While lower doses of Orlistat (60mg) are available non-prescription (OTC) under brands like Alli, the 120mg [Xenical Kosten](http://187.189.244.23:3000/xenical-cost3986) capsules need a legal prescription from a certified doctor. This requirement ensures that a physician assesses the client's Body Mass Index (BMI), heart health, and possible contraindications before beginning treatment.

Nutritional Considerations: Vitamin Absorption
Due to the fact that Xenical disrupts fat absorption, it can likewise interfere with the absorption of fat-soluble vitamins (Vitamins A, D, E, and K) and beta-carotene. In the German medical community, it is standard practice to recommend a multivitamin supplement. To guarantee the vitamins are taken in properly, the supplement needs to be taken at least two hours before or after taking Xenical, preferably at bedtime.
Contraindications: Who Should Avoid Xenical?
Xenical 120mg is not suitable for everybody. Certain medical conditions make making use of Orlistat dangerous or ineffective.
Chronic Malabsorption Syndrome: If the body already has a hard time to soak up nutrients.Cholestasis: A condition where bile flow from the liver is obstructed.Pregnancy and Breastfeeding: Use is normally not advised as weight reduction is not encouraged during these periods.Particular Drug Interactions: Xenical can engage with Cyclosporine, Warfarin (blood thinners), and specific thyroid medications (Levothyroxine).
